Duties

The City of Stratford is seeking a detail-orientated and analytical Compensation and Benefits Coordinator to join our Corporate Services team. Reporting directly to the Manager of Financial Services, this position is responsible for the accurate and timely processing of employee payroll and benefits, all while ensuring compliance with legislative requirements, collective agreements, and internal policies.

Work Performed

  • Managing weekly payroll runs, financial reconciliations, and submissions to the bank.

  • Administering compensation, benefits, and pension programs (OMERS).

  • Maintaining compliance with government legislation and collective agreements regarding payroll and benefits administration.

  • Processing hires, transfers, terminations, and leave adjustments in payroll systems.

  • Coordinating with departments, benefit providers, and external boards.

  • Preparing ROEs, T4s, and other required records and filings.

  • Ensuring payroll and benefit-related general ledger accounts are reconciled.

  • Supporting audits, reporting, and process improvements.

  • Providing expertise and guidance on payroll legislation and collective agreements.

Qualifications

  • Post-secondary education in Human Resources Management, Business Administration, or a related field.

  • Minimum of 3-4 years of related payroll and benefits administration experience.

Specialized Skills, Abilities, Training, License, Memberships, or Certifications

  • Payroll Compliance Professional (PCP) designation is required.

  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office 365 and payroll systems (e.g., Great Plains).

  • Have great attention to detail as well as the ability to manage sensitive information confidentially.

  • Excellent organizational, communication, and analytical skills.

  • Strong working knowledge of payroll legislation, CRA regulations, and benefit program administration.
